Alimony and Prenuptial Agreements: Securing Your Financial Future
Financial matters are a critical component of family law cases. As a trusted St. Clair County alimony lawyer, we provide expert guidance on spousal support issues, ensuring that financial arrangements are fair and sustainable. Additionally, our St. Clair County prenuptial agreement attorney can help you draft agreements that protect your assets and clarify financial expectations before marriage.
We walk you through factors that Alabama courts consider when determining alimony, such as the length of the marriage, each spouse’s earning capacity, and contributions made to the household or a spouse’s career. For clients considering prenuptial or postnuptial agreements in St. Clair County, we help identify which assets to address, how to handle business interests, and how to structure agreements so they are more likely to be upheld if reviewed by a judge. By planning, you can reduce financial uncertainty and approach major life changes with greater confidence.
Adoption and Family Mediation Services
Expanding your family through adoption is a joyous occasion, but it requires careful legal navigation. Our adoption lawyer in St. Clair County is here to guide you through the adoption process, ensuring compliance with all legal requirements. Furthermore, we offer St. Clair County family mediation services to help resolve disputes amicably and avoid lengthy court battles. Our mediation services are designed to foster communication and reach mutually beneficial agreements.
We assist with a range of adoption matters, including stepparent, relative, and private adoptions, and we help you understand how background checks, home studies, and court hearings fit into the process under Alabama law. In mediation, we provide a structured setting where both sides can discuss parenting time, financial concerns, and future communication in a constructive way. This approach can be especially helpful for families who will continue to interact at school events or community activities throughout St. Clair County, allowing them to move forward with less conflict and more cooperation.
